Vania Tauvela became the state discus champion with a winning throw of 122'3". She is the school record holder and the first OHS female athlete to win a state championship in any track and field event.

Orting Clerk-Treasurer Susan Davis has resigned and will be starting as Yelm's Treasurer June 14.
